Which version of s2Member are you using?

If you have s2Member Pro, you can use the Pro Forms feature to create a free registration form on your site.

WP Admin -> s2Member -> Paypal Pro Forms -> Paypal Pro / Free Registration Form. (You don't need to use PayPal or PayPal Pro to utilize this feature, but you do need to have s2Member Pro.) From this section you can copy the shortcode for the registration form and paste it into a page on your site.
